Start with Why: How Great Leaders Inspire Everyone to Take Action by Simon Sinek | Conversation Starters
The key behind the success of people like Steve Jobs, Martin Luther King Jr., and the Wright brothers is that they knew why they did the things they did. Successful companies reach the top because they can articulate the why of their business while their competitors are merely aware of their how and what. Success happens if leaders and organizations follow the Golden Circle framework. Asking the question WHY is the key to building, leading, and inspiring others.
In this New York Times bestseller, acclaimed visionary thinker Simon Sinek explains important concepts that will inspire leaders and their companies to succeed.
